Yes, you can rent a car for a one-way trip from Neu Isenburg to Berlin. Many major companies offer this service, but there are specific requirements, especially for foreign renters.
Notes: Non-local licenses from countries that are part of the International Driving Permit Agreement must be accompanied by an International Driving Permit. Renters with licences from countries that are not part of the International Driving Permit Agreement should check additional requirements.

Refuel the car before returning it to avoid extra charges from the rental company.
Keep the last fuel receipt as proof of refueling.
Check the fuel type to avoid using the wrong one.
The average fuel cost in Berlin is approximately €1.70 per liter for petrol.
Maintain a steady speed and avoid sudden accelerations.
Ensure tires are properly inflated to improve fuel efficiency.
Reduce the use of air conditioning when not necessary.
Parking in Neu Isenburg is generally available near the city center.
Hourly rates are around €1.50, with some free parking spots at supermarkets.
Consider using parking garages for overnight stays.
Berlin offers numerous parking options, including on-street parking and garages.
Hourly rates range from €2 to €4 in central areas.
Look for Park & Ride facilities if entering the city by car.
